Paperback
£3.00Sale!
Paperback
£78.50Sale!
Paperback
£40.00Sale!
Paperback
£16.95Paperback
£18.95Paperback
£0.00Sale!
Paperback
£10.50Paperback
£0.00Paperback
£0.00Paperback
£0.00Hardback
£67.95Sale!
Paperback
£14.00Paperback
£0.00Hardback
£0.00Sale!
Hardback
£23.50Hardback
£19.50Hardback
£27.95Hardback
£0.00Paperback
£0.00Sale!
Hardback
£72.00Sale!
Hardback
£110.00Sale!
Hardback
£99.50Paperback
£0.00Hardback
£14.95Hardback
£16.95Paperback
£0.00